Best Time to Visit Quezon City

Quezon City experiences a tropical climate, with two main seasons: the dry season from November to April and the wet season from May to October. The coolest months are typically December and January, with average temperatures around 27°C, making it a pleasant time for outdoor activities. The hottest months are usually April and May, with temperatures soaring to 35°C or higher. For many Filipino travelers, the dry season, particularly from November to February, is considered ideal due to lower humidity and less rainfall.

The wet season, while bringing occasional heavy downpours, can also offer a different charm. Prices for accommodation and flights might be slightly lower during this period, making it a good time for budget-conscious travelers. However, it's essential to be prepared for potential disruptions due to heavy rain, such as traffic congestion or localized flooding. Regardless of the season, Quezon City is a year-round destination, offering a mix of indoor and outdoor activities that can be enjoyed at any time.

Food and Dining Near Quezon City — What Filipino Travelers Must Try

Quezon City is a culinary melting pot, offering a wide array of Filipino dishes that showcase the country's diverse flavors. One dish you absolutely must try is **Adobo**, the unofficial national dish, featuring meat (usually chicken or pork) braised in soy sauce, vinegar, garlic, and peppercorns. Its savory and tangy profile is a staple in Filipino households and restaurants alike. You can find excellent versions in local eateries and even in some hotel restaurants.

Another must-try is **Sinigang**, a sour and savory soup, typically made with tamarind broth, meat (pork, beef, or fish), and a variety of vegetables like kangkong, radish, and tomatoes. The sourness is incredibly refreshing, especially on a warm day. For a taste of comfort food, **Kare-Kare** is a rich oxtail stew in a thick peanut sauce, usually served with bagoong (shrimp paste) on the side. The combination of tender meat and savory sauce is deeply satisfying.

Don't leave Quezon City without sampling **Lechon**, a whole roasted pig known for its crispy skin and succulent meat. While a whole lechon is often for celebrations, many restaurants offer lechon kawali (deep-fried pork belly) or lechon paksiw (lechon simmered in a sweet and sour sauce) as more accessible options. For dessert, try **Halo-Halo**, a popular Filipino mixed-dessert made with shaved ice, milk, sweet beans, fruits, jellies, and topped with leche flan and ube ice cream. It's a perfect treat to cool down.

For authentic Filipino dining experiences near Axiaa Hotel, explore the numerous carinderias (local eateries) and restaurants scattered throughout Quezon City. Areas like Tomas Morato and Timog Avenue are known for their diverse culinary scenes, offering everything from traditional Filipino fare to modern fusion cuisine. Exploring these areas will allow you to discover hidden culinary gems and enjoy the true taste of the Philippines.

Local Culture, Safety Tips, and Essential Apps for Quezon City

Filipino culture is known for its warmth and hospitality. When interacting with locals, a polite greeting like "Magandang araw" (Good day) or "Salamat" (Thank you) goes a long way. Respect for elders is paramount, so addressing them with "po" and "opo" (particles indicating respect) is customary. Queuing is generally observed, and patience is appreciated, especially in crowded places. Understanding these basic customs will enhance your interactions and overall experience.

When it comes to safety in Quezon City, like any major urban center, it's wise to be aware of your surroundings. Keep your valuables secure and avoid displaying expensive items openly. Stick to well-lit and populated areas, especially at night. For transportation, it's advisable to use reputable taxi services or ride-sharing apps. In case of emergencies, the national emergency hotline is 911. Having the local police hotline number for Quezon City can also be beneficial.
